I've started to explore Smart KeyPaths in the latest Swift Development Snapshot with regard to lenses and have been pleasantly surprised: Swift has one of the better out-of-box optics stories I've come across!
In (brief) use I've come across a few gaps that I was hoping we could fill in. ## Tuple KeyPaths I hoped these would work already, but I hit a compiler crash: https://bugs.swift.org/browse/SR-4888 ``` struct Location { let coords: (lat: Double, lng: Double) } \Location.coords.lat \Location.coords.0 ``` ## Enumeration KeyPaths I tried to find discussion around enum KeyPaths but couldn't find any. ``` struct User { let name: String } enum Result<Success, Failure: Error> { case success(Success) case failure(Failure) } \Result<User, Error>.success?.name ``` Enumeration cases with multiple values could use tuple-style matching. ``` enum Color { case gray(Double, a: Double) case rgba(r: Double, g: Double, b: Double, a: Double) // ... } \Color.gray.0?.description \Color.rgba.r?.description ``` ## Other Ideas The above are just quick ideas that would partially cover more use cases of lenses and prisms, but I'd love to explore other optics, as well.
